What is Colours of bodies ?

Opaque bodies have nature colours due to selective
reflection. A body absorbs most of the colours of the beam
of white light and reflects certain definite colour to be
observed. The colour reflected is the colour of the body. A
white body reflects all the colours back to the eye.
